Davis (hand) will bat second and play third base Saturday against the Nationals, Anthony DiComo of MLB.com reports.

Davis missed the tail end of last season with a torn ligament in his left hand and underwent surgery after the season. While his health is no longer a concern, his playing time still is, as the Mets have a number of options who can play third base or designated hitter.
